USA Work Visa Lawyers in 38067 for Temporary Employment
Work visas grant you the ability to work in the United States for a specified period of time. The H-1B visa is a widely used option for non-citizen professionals seeking employment in the U.S. The U.S. government sets an annual limit on the issuance of H-1B visas, so you should seriously consider hiring an immigration lawyer in Saulsbury, TN to boost your chances of approval.
You might have work visa options beyond the H-1B. Citizens of Mexico and Canada might be eligible for a TN (NAFTA) visa. Some other visa types you can explore: L-1 visas for intercompany transfers, E visas for investors and traders and their employees, a range of J-1 visas for trainees, and O-1 visas for people with exceptional abilities. Obtain Permanent Residency with Employer-Sponsored Green Cards in 38067, TN
Visas are great for people looking for temporary work in the U.S. If you want to work and live here indefinitely, though, you will need to gain permanent residency with a green card. Employer sponsorship is one route for obtaining a green card. The process generally starts with a permanent labor certification, or PERM. This certification is designed to protect the U.S. labor market while enabling companies to permanently hire skilled non-resident employees. The PERM process has tight regulations and can be time-consuming to navigate. So, it can be comforting to hire an immigration lawyer in Saulsbury, TN and increase your chances.
With the National Interest Waiver (NIW) green card, some foreign nationals are able to waive employer sponsorship and the PERM. An NIW targets applicants whose employment would be a benefit to the U.S. These individuals often hold advanced degrees or have exceptional ability. It allows for self-sponsorship in obtaining an employment-based green card. Obtain a Family Visa or Green Card with 38067, TN Immigration Lawyers
You may be eligible for a visa or green card to bring your spouse, fiancée, or other family member to the United States. If you need to grant your foreign-born children, spouse, or fiancée temporary entrance to the U.S., a K-1 and K-3 visa might help. The Fiancé(e) Visa (also known as a K-1 visa) is meant for individuals getting married to an American citizen within 90 days of arrival. With the K-3 visa, the spouse of a U.S. citizen is allowed to enter the country while their immigrant visa petition is pending. Weinstock Immigration Lawyers can also assist with a Green Card for Family Preference Immigrants. If approved for this green card, family members of U.S. citizens and lawful permanent residents (LPRs) can achieve permanent residency in the United States. These family members include spouses, children, parents, and siblings. Congress sets a yearly limit on the issuance of family-based visas, and going through the multi-step process can be an ordeal. According to USAFacts.com, "The median processing time for family-based immigration applications — for spouses, dependent children, and parents of U.S. citizens — rose from 4.7 months to 11.8 months between 2013 and 2023."
